Products Description

Biological activity

AEBSF hydrochloride is an irreversible inhibitor of serine proteases, capable of inhibiting enzymes such as chymotrypsin, kallikrein, plasmin, thrombin, and trypsin.

In vitro study

Purpose/Use

It is recommended to use a concentration of 0.1 to 1 mM.

Purpose/Use

As an irreversible serine protease inhibitor, it is used for cell culture

Purpose/Use

It is recommended to use an irreversible serine protease inhibitor at a concentration of 0.1-1 mM. This inhibitor can inhibit trypsin, chymotrypsin, plasmin, thrombin, and kallikrein. It is soluble in water, and its aqueous solution at pH 7 remains stable for 1-2 months at 4°C.
